by Jack Moore | CBSSports.com (3/18/2013)Jeff Clement, competing for a roster spot in Minnesota as a first baseman or designated hitter, said he is willing to catch in a pinch as well, the St. Paul Pioneer Press reported Monday. The 29-year-old is batting just .241/.353/.276 this spring and is looking for every edge to make the roster. Clement was initially drafted as a catcher by the Mariners with the third overall pick of the 2005 draft. He is competing with Wilkin Ramirez and Brandon Boggs for what is likely to be the Twins' 25th and final roster spot.
